Join us for a "long lunch" hour of friendly social time with art journaling activities. The Fool's Journey -- April "Art Journal Lunch Break" The Fool is the first card in the Tarot deck. The "fool" himself represents the "Everyperson" character: they are the fairytale Jack who journeys to find their fortune, the wanderer, pilgrim, quest-er and questioner. The Fool's card represents new beginnings, optimism, and intuition. The fool in medieval courts was the only person allowed to tell the king that he was just plain wrong.
We'll design a tarot-card style page, and reflect on journeys, quests, and fairytale wisdom. We'll have a short demo on how to sketch out human proportions, and we'll have a big stash of stencils for doing the framework designs around the edges.
